Regularly Asked Questions

Here are some frequently asked questions about certified cat flap installers:

Q: What is the average cost of a cat flap installation?A: The typical cost of a cat flap installation can vary depending upon the type of flap, the size of the flap, and the intricacy of the installation. Typically, you can anticipate to pay between ₤ 50 and ₤ 200 for a basic cat flap installation.

Q: How long does a cat flap installation take?A: A cat flap installation usually takes in between 30 minutes and several hours, depending on the intricacy of the task.

There are a number of types of cat flaps offered, including:
Manual Cat Flaps: These are the many basic type of cat flap and need your cat to press the flap open with their nose or paw.Magnetic Cat Flaps: These flaps utilize a magnet to keep the flap closed, however permit your cat to go into and exit easily.Electronic Cat Flaps: These flaps use a sensing unit to detect your cat's existence and open the flap immediately.Insulated Cat Flaps: These flaps are designed to reduce heat loss and keep your home warmer in the winter season.
